What Is a PTFE Bellow?

A PTFE bellow is a flexible expansion joint made from polytetrafluoroethylene (PTFE), a high-performance fluoropolymer known for its exceptional chemical resistance and durability.

These bellows are designed to absorb movement in pipelines caused by thermal expansion, vibration, or mechanical stress.

PTFE bellows are commonly installed in industrial piping systems where flexibility and chemical compatibility are required. Their corrugated design allows them to expand and contract without damaging connected components.

In chemical processing plants, PTFE bellows are particularly useful because they can handle aggressive chemicals that would normally corrode metal components. This makes them an essential part of safe and efficient pipeline systems.

Why Chemical Industries Use PTFE Bellows

Chemical plants operate under challenging conditions where equipment is exposed to acids, solvents, and high temperatures. PTFE bellows offer several advantages that make them ideal for these environments.

  • Excellent Chemical Resistance -  PTFE is highly resistant to most chemicals, including acids, alkalis, and solvents. This ensures that the bellows remain stable even in corrosive processing conditions.
  • High Temperature Stability -  PTFE bellows can withstand a wide temperature range, making them suitable for applications involving heated fluids or steam.
  • Flexibility and Movement Absorption –  Pipelines expand and contract due to temperature changes. PTFE bellows absorb this movement and prevent damage to pipes and joints.
  • Leak Prevention –  The flexible design helps maintain tight sealing in pipeline connections, reducing the risk of leaks.
  • Long Service Life –  Because of their corrosion resistance and durability, PTFE bellows typically last longer than many conventional materials.

Key Features of Industrial PTFE Bellows

Industrial PTFE bellows are designed with several important features that make them suitable for chemical processing environments.

  • Corrosion Resistance -  PTFE does not react with most industrial chemicals, ensuring long-term durability.
  • High Flexibility -  The corrugated design allows the bellow to absorb movement in multiple directions.
  • Temperature Resistance -  PTFE can operate efficiently in both low and high temperature conditions.
  • Low Friction Surface -  PTFE has a naturally smooth surface that reduces buildup and improves flow performance.
  • Lightweight Design -  Compared to metal expansion joints, PTFE bellows are lighter and easier to install.

These features make PTFE bellows a reliable solution for complex industrial pipeline systems.

Applications of PTFE Bellows in Chemical Plants

PTFE bellows are widely used in different parts of chemical processing systems. Some common applications include:

  • Pipeline expansion joints  to absorb thermal movement
  • Chemical transfer lines  handling aggressive fluids
  • Glass pipeline systems  used in corrosion-sensitive processes
  • Reactor connections  where vibration or movement occurs
  • Pump and valve connections  requiring flexible sealing

Because of their versatility, PTFE bellows are used in industries such as chemical manufacturing, pharmaceuticals, agrochemicals, and specialty chemical production.

Why Vapi Is a Major Hub for Chemical Manufacturing

Vapi, located in Gujarat, is known as one of India’s largest chemical and industrial clusters. The region hosts hundreds of manufacturing units involved in chemicals, pharmaceuticals, dyes, and specialty products.

Because many of these industries handle corrosive materials, they require reliable pipeline components such as PTFE bellows. Manufacturers supplying equipment to this region must maintain strict quality standards and provide durable products that can withstand demanding industrial conditions.

This growing industrial demand has made Vapi an important market for high-quality PTFE expansion solutions.
